Cabinet-type lithium battery is an energy storage device or power supply device designed in the form of a cabinet with lithium-ion battery as the core. It is usually designed to meet the energy storage needs of commercial, industrial or domestic, or as part of the UPS (uninterruptible power supply). . Lithium-ion batteries have risen quickly in popularity for Uninterruptible Power Supply (UPS) applications because of their smaller size and weight, and longer service life. [PDF]

Energy storage plays a crucial role in improving the efficiency of solar power systems by addressing several key challenges associated with solar energy generation: Capturing Excess Energy: Solar panels produce most of their energy during peak sunlight hours, which often exceeds immediate demand.
